NAOHSM Convention Headed to Hershey

EAST PETERSBURG, Pa. - The National Association of Oil Heating Service Managers (NAOHSM) is hosting its 56th Annual Convention & Trade Show, May 17-21, at the Hershey Lodge and Convention Center in Hershey, Pa. NAOHSM will examine two central topics featured in the U.S. economic stimulus package - energy and education.

Monday, May 18, is NAOHSM’s Management Day. There will be an introductory class on using Manual J load calculation software. In the morning, a class will be offered for attendees with some knowledge of load calculation where an overview of the software’s capabilities will be covered. The afternoon session is geared more toward those with experience using load calculation software and will focus on the power of integrated design for room-by-room load calculations. There is also a roundtable session on outdoor resets with several reset control manufacturers scheduled for the afternoon.

On Tuesday and Wednesday there will be a variety of classes to choose from such as: helping consumers save energy; recent updates on Bioheat® geothermal; chimneys; new and emerging technologies in oil heat; solar; ECM motors, and more.

On Wednesday morning, Dan Holohan will present his “Travelogue of Heating Around the World.”

There are new hours for the trade show this year. The doors open at 11 a.m. on Tuesday and Wednesday. A wide variety of alternative energy products will be displayed on the show floor, but oil-fired products are the focus of the trade show.

For more information, visit www.naohsm.org.
